Utah is now not solidly inexperienced on the nation’s COVID-19 map with solely low neighborhood ranges of the virus now that Summit County’s case counts and hospitalizations are up, in keeping with the Facilities for Illness Management and Prevention.
Summit County’s medium standing, the one yellow on the Utah map, comes as different components of the nation, particularly the northeast, are at excessive neighborhood ranges for the virus. New York Metropolis has been placed on “excessive COVID alert” by public well being officers there, The New York Instances reported.
Masking in public indoor settings in New York Metropolis is being strongly beneficial, however New York Metropolis Mayor Eric Adams, who just lately had COVID-19, mentioned Monday, “we’re not on the level of mandating masks” as a result of hospitals haven't but been overwhelmed by virus sufferers.
The CDC modified the best way COVID-19 threat ranges are calculated by county nationwide earlier this yr after omicron despatched case counts skyrocketing. Now it takes double the variety of weekly instances per 100,000 residents, 200, to be thought-about at a excessive stage of transmission.
New metrics are additionally being thought-about by the CDC, together with the variety of hospital admissions for the virus in addition to what number of hospital beds are stuffed with COVID-19 sufferers. These are seen as a extra correct illustration of severity, and assist offset what are seemingly suppressed case counts since dwelling check outcomes go unreported.
Utah changed its personal metrics for figuring out threat with the CDC map as a part of Gov. Spencer Cox’s “regular state” response to the pandemic that turned over most testing and remedy to non-public suppliers. The Utah Legislature has restricted the flexibility of state and native public well being officers to impose masks mandates or different measures.
Underneath the governor’s plan, the Utah Division of Well being solely updates the state’s COVID-19 numbers as soon as per week, on Thursdays, so the division is ready to see if extra counties within the state be part of Summit in shifting to the next threat stage, spokeswoman Charla Haley mentioned.
Circumstances are rising in Utah due to the identical new variations of omicron spreading via the northeast. Final week, greater than two-thirds of wastewater remedy websites monitored by the state for traces of the virus as a key indicator of unfold confirmed elevated ranges.
On the CDC’s medium stage, folks at excessive threat are suggested to seek the advice of with their well being care supplier about whether or not they need to be carrying masks and taking different precautions. The CDC now solely recommends common indoor masking for counties at a excessive stage of transmission threat.
